Alia Bhatt’s Alpha Faces Tough Box Office Reality After 3 Weeks

Alia Bhatt and Sharvari's Alpha is nearing the end of its theatrical run with around Rs. 98 crore worldwide, falling short of trade expectations.

Alpha starring Alia Bhatt and Sharvari, released in theatres with high expectations as the first female led film in the YRF Spy Universe. Directed by Shiv Rawail, the action thriller generated strong interest before its release, especially because it also featured a special appearance by Hrithik Roshan. However, after 19 days in cinemas, the film’s box office performance has remained below expectations.

The film opened with Rs. 9.25 crore on its first day in India. Collections improved over the opening weekend, helping it earn Rs. 34 crore. However, after the first weekend, the film’s earnings started falling steadily. By the end of its first week, Alpha had collected less than Rs. 50 crore. Its second weekend added only Rs. 6 crore, while the third weekend brought in just Rs. 1.30 crore.

The collections continued to decline during the third week. On its third Friday, the film earned around Rs. 25 lakh, and by its third Monday, daily collections had dropped to below Rs. 20 lakh. At that stage, the film had collected around Rs. 58 crore net and Rs. 69 crore gross in India.

The film also earned around $3 million in overseas markets, taking its worldwide gross collection to approximately Rs. 98 crore. Since the daily earnings have slowed significantly, trade analysts believe the film is unlikely to cross the Rs. 100 crore worldwide mark before it completes its theatrical run.

According to trade estimates, Alpha was made on a production budget of around Rs. 100 crore, with additional spending on marketing and promotions. Reports suggest the film needed around Rs. 120 crore to Rs. 125 crore in net collections to recover its total costs. As of July 22, its estimated India net collection stands at around Rs. 75 crore, making it difficult for the film to reach its break even target.

The film’s performance has made it one of the lower earning titles in the YRF Spy Universe, despite the popularity of the franchise. While the film attracted attention before release because of its cast and action packed story, it could not maintain strong collections after the opening weekend.

Alpha stars Alia Bhatt and Sharvari as two assassins and also features Bobby Deol and Anil Kapoor in important roles. Hrithik Roshan appears in a special cameo, returning as his well known character from the War films.

With its theatrical run now nearing its conclusion, Alpha is expected to finish below early trade expectations, ending its box office journey with a worldwide collection close to Rs. 100 crore.
